Abstract
Go-Jek drivers, in carrying out Go-Food services to consumers, often get order cancellations by consumers even though drivers have paid sdirectly for the food costs to restaurants that have been chosen by previous consumers, this of course makes Go-Jek drivers suffer losses due to cancellations. food by consumers. Based on the background above, the problems to be answered in this thesis research are to find out Legal Protection for Online Drivers Against Cancellations of Food Orders by Consumers with Cash on Delivery Payments at PT. Go-Jek Indonesia in Pekanbaru City. To know the responsibility of PT. Go-Jek Indonesia for Canceling Food Orders by Consumers in Pekanbaru City? This type of research is sociological legal research which is carried out by means of a survey, namely research directly to the research location using a data collection tool in the form of interviews. Meanwhile, if seen from its nature, this writing is descriptive analytical, which means that the research is intended to provide a detailed, clear and systematic description. Legal Protection for Online Drivers Against Cancellation of Food Orders by Consumers with Cash on Delivery Payments at PT. Go-Jek Indonesia in Pekanbaru City is so far not clearly protected regarding which party can be responsible for the losses suffered by drivers. It is the right of drivers to get legal protection if they refer to Article 6 letter b UUPK. Legal protection is needed because a driver's rights and obligations are not fulfilled, namely the right to get appropriate payments from consumers, clearly this is not fulfilled Article 6 letter a UUPK. The losses experienced by drivers by consumers who do not have good intentions in ordering Go-Food services clearly violate the provisions of Article 1338 paragraph 3 of the Civil Code and are emphasized by Article 5 letter b UUPK. Based on the partnership agreement established between PT GoJek Indonesia and the driver, the two parties are based on a partnership relationship, one of the clauses of the agreement is that PT GoJek Indonesia has transferred responsibility if an error occurs caused by the driver. However, this problem is not caused by drivers but consumers who default. Responsibilities of PT. Go-Jek Indonesia for Canceling Food Orders by Consumers in Pekanbaru City that the driver's responsibility is only as a partner (carrier), PT GoJek's responsibility is only as a partner (liaison between drivers and consumers) and all actions taken by Consumers are considered to have followed the provisions made by PT GoJek Indonesia (consumers are free to act).
